Treasure of Neuvy-en-Sullias, Aesculapius

Realization : Year 0Year 99
Estate: Gallo-Roman
Technique(s): Copper alloy (solid cast)
Dimensions: Height: 3 cm; Width: 5 cm; Depth: 5 cm
Inventory no.: A.6287

Provenance

Purchase by the museum from the discoverers and the owner of the land, Michel Edouard Hazard, with the support of the Département, May 21, 1862.
